
The ultimate contenders for the prestigious Indian Premier League (IPL) title battle it out during the IPL playoffs every season. Earlier, the IPL champion was used to be decided after two semi-finals. However, the playoffs format replaced the previous system in 2011.
After the end of the league stage, the teams finishing in the top four positions in the IPL table enter the conclusive stage of the tournament, the playoffs. The top two teams finishing at the helm of the points table enjoy the luxury of having two attempts to secure their place in the final, via the Qualifier 1 and the Qualifier 2.
How are the IPL playoffs played?
The IPL playoffs consist of four matches. Qualifier 1 is played between the two sides that finish at the top of the points table at the end of the league stage. The winner of Qualifier 1 advance to the IPL final. Qualifier 2 provides the loser of Qualifier 1 with another chance to reach the final. Eliminator is competed between the sides that finish third and fourth on the points table. The winner of Eliminator play against the loser of Qualifier 1 in Qualifier 2, with a place in the final at stake.

IPL 2025 Playoff Schedule
After the IPL 2025 was suspended owing to political tensions between India and Pakistan, the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) announced a new schedule for the league stage matches and the playoffs of the IPL 2025. The BCCI/IPL Governing Council has yet to announce the venues for the playoffs, as of May 16, 2025.
Matches | Who vs Whom | Date | Venue | Time (IST) |
Qualifier 1 | 1st placed team vs 2nd placed team | May 29, 2025 | TBA | 7:30 PM |
Eliminator | 3rd placed team vs 4th placed team | May 30, 2025 | TBA | 7:30 PM |
Qualifier 2 | Loser of Qualifier 1 vs Winner of Eliminator | June 1, 2025 | TBA | 7:30 PM |
Final | Winner of Qualifier 1 vs Winner of Qualifier 2 | June 3, 2025 | TBA | 7:30 PM |
